How To Fix /OLC/ORDER063 - Order & is not consistent with internal order number &


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/OLC/ORDER -

  • Message number: 063

  • Message text: Order & is not consistent with internal order number &

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/OLC/ORDER063 - Order & is not consistent with internal order number & ?

    The SAP error message /OLC/ORDER063 indicates that there is an inconsistency between an order and its associated internal order number. This typically occurs in the context of order management or project management within SAP, particularly when dealing with internal orders, production orders, or similar entities.

    Cause:

    1. Data Inconsistency: The order number and internal order number may not match due to data entry errors, system migrations, or changes in the order status.
    2. Order Deletion or Modification: The order may have been deleted or modified after it was created, leading to inconsistencies.
    3. Configuration Issues: There may be configuration issues in the system that affect how orders and internal orders are linked.
    4. Authorization Issues: Sometimes, the user may not have the necessary authorizations to view or modify the order, leading to perceived inconsistencies.

    Solution:

    1. Verify Order Numbers: Check the order number and internal order number for accuracy. Ensure that they are correctly linked in the system.
    2. Check Order Status: Review the status of both the order and the internal order. If one has been deleted or is in a different status, it may cause this error.
    3. Recreate or Adjust Orders: If the order is indeed inconsistent, you may need to recreate the order or adjust the internal order number to ensure they match.
    4. Consult with IT Support: If the issue persists, it may be necessary to consult with your SAP support team or IT department to investigate any underlying system issues or configuration problems.
    5. Review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ary permissions to access and modify the orders in question.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: You may want to use transaction codes like KO03 (Display Internal Order) or CO03 (Display Production Order) to check the details of the orders involved.
